How Our Commercial Water Removal Service Actually Works

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free. We’ll work with you to identify the source of the water damage, then use our specialized equipment to extract the water and dry out the affected area. This includes: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our team will arrive within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with the latest technology to assess the damage and create a customized plan to get your business back up and running. We’ll identify the source of the water damage, assess the extent of the damage, and develop a strategy to get your business back to normal as quickly as possible. Our technicians are IICRC certified, ensuring you receive the highest level of service and expertise.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our powerful water extraction equipment to remove standing water and moisture from the affected area. This includes using wet vacuums, pumps, and other specialized equipment to get the job done quickly and efficiently. Our team will work carefully to avoid damaging your property or disrupting your business operations.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we’ll use specialized dr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the air and surfaces. This includes using dehumidifiers, air movers, and other equipment to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age. Our team will monitor the drying process closely to ensure everything is dry and safe for your business to reopen.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we’ll clean and sanitize the space to prevent mold and bacterial growth. This includes using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ining debris or contaminants.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is completely dry and safe for your business to reopen. We’ll also provide you with a certification of completion, which you can use to satisfy your insurance company or other stakeholders.

Commercial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ill (less than 10 gallons) Yes No You can likely handle a small spill on your own, but be sure to act quickly and clean up any standing water.
Large water spill (over 100 gallons) No Yes Large water spills need spec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Water damage in a sensitive area (e.g., electrical or HVAC) No Yes Water damage in sensitive areas needs specialized knowledge and equipment to handle safely and effectively.
Water damage in a large commercial space No Yes Large commercial spaces need specialized equipment and expertise to handle water damage safely and effectively.
Water damage with visible mold or mildew growth No Yes Mold and mildew growth need specialized cleaning and disinfecting to remove safely and effectively.
Water damage with structural damage (e.g., warped or buckled flooring) No Yes Structural damage needs specialized expertise and equipment to repair safely and effectively.

Commercial Water Removal Cost In Key Biscayne, FL

The cost of Commercial Water Removal in Key Biscayne, FL,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ate and a clear breakdown of the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The amount of water extracted and the equipment used to do so.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the equipment used to dry and dehumidify the space.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The extent of the cleaning and sanitizing required to remove debris and contaminants.
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the inspection and the certification required to satisfy insurance companies or other stakeholders.
Emergency Response and Assessment $200 – $1,000 The urgency of the situation and the expertise required to assess and respond to the emergency.
Specialized Equipment and Labor $1,000 – $5,000 The type and quantity of specialized equipment used to handle the water damage, as well as the labor required to operate it.
